What is Estrogen?

Estrogen is a hormone produced by the female body. It is responsible for many of the physical and emotional changes women experience during puberty and adulthood. Estrogen helps regulate the menstrual cycle, maintain bone health, and keep the reproductive organs functioning properly. In some cases, a woman’s estrogen levels may decline due to aging, medical conditions, or lifestyle choices. This can lead to uncomfortable symptoms and complications.

What are Natural Estrogens?

Natural estrogens, also known as phytoestrogens, are plant-derived compounds that mimic the effects of estrogen in the body. They are found in a variety of foods, such as soy, flaxseeds, and other legumes. These compounds bind to the same estrogen receptors in the body as the hormone estrogen, helping to regulate hormones and improve estrogen levels.

Soy Isoflavones

Soy isoflavones are derived from soybeans and are the most studied type of natural estrogen. They are thought to help reduce hot flashes, improve mood, and reduce the risk of osteoporosis and certain cancers. Soy isoflavones are available in supplement form, or they can be found in soy-based foods like tofu, edamame, and soy milk.
